SUBJECT:
CONFIRMATORY ACTION LETTER
{CAL) Rill-91-014
Dear Mr. Reed:
On March 20, 1991, the NRC issued a CAL concerning fuel handling activities at Dresden Nuclear Power Station.
Co111T1onwealth Edison Company {CECo) submitted its response to the CAL on December 6, 1991.
The NRC closed the CAL on March 20, 1992, based on the CAL response letter.
An opportunity to ship a sample fuel assembly from-Dresden has arisen which resulted in CECo submitting a modification, dated March 27, 1992, to its original CAL response.
The original CAL response stated that subsequent to the current Unit 3 refueling outage, installation of new grapple systems would be completed prior to any further fuel handling work.
The modification to item 3 of the CAL concerns the shipment of a sample fuel assembly via shipping cask to a testing laboratory. Dresden plans to transfer this sample fuel assembly from the fuel pool to the shipping cask using the frame hoist or the monorail hoist with the jet pump grapple. This combination of hoists and jet pump grapple has been used in the past to successfully move fuel and procedures exist to move fuel within the fuel pool. A special procedure will be written to include specific requirements for fuel movements involving the shipping cast.
Based on the information provided, the modification to the response for item 3 of the CAL does not detract from the corrective actions for the CAL or effect our closure of the CAL.
We have no further questions and will continue to monitor your progress on completing the corrective actions during future routine inspections.
